Ingredients with Notes
Here’s everything you’ll need to create these mouthwatering tacos:
- Chicken breasts – A lean protein choice; feel free to use thighs for more flavor.
- Buffalo sauce – The star of the show, providing that signature kick; you can adjust the heat based on preference.
- Taco shells – Soft tortillas or hard shell, your choice! They both hold the fillings deliciously.
- Shredded cheese – Cheddar or Monterey Jack work well to complement the spiciness.
- Fresh vegetables – Lettuce, tomatoes, and red onions add crunch and freshness.
- Sour cream or Greek yogurt – For a creamy contrast against the buffalo sauce.

Step-by-Step Cooking Instructions
-
Prepare the Chicken: Start by cutting the chicken breast into bite-sized pieces and seasoning them with salt and pepper. This simple step is essential for a burst of flavor.
-
Sauté the Chicken: Heat a skillet over medium heat, adding a splash of olive oil. Toss in the chicken and cook until golden brown and cooked through, about 5-7 minutes.
-
Add the Buffalo Sauce: Once the chicken is cooked, pour in the buffalo sauce and stir well. You’ll notice the sauce thickening and turning the chicken a beautiful shade of orange. Cook for another 2-3 minutes.
-
Smash and Layer: Using a spatula, smash the chicken slightly in the skillet to create a more cohesive filling. This step helps the chicken absorb even more flavor.
-
Warm the Taco Shells: In a separate pan or microwave, warm your taco shells. Soft tortillas can be lightly toasted for added texture.
-
Assemble the Tacos: Place a generous portion of the buffalo chicken in the taco shell, followed by your favorite toppings such as cheese, lettuce, and tomatoes. Drizzle with sour cream or Greek yogurt for a creamy finish.

Storage and Reheating
If you have leftovers (which may be unlikely!), store the chicken in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to three days. Reheat gently in a skillet over low heat to keep the chicken tender, and warm your taco shells separately for that just-made taste.

FAQs
Can I make these tacos ahead of time?
Yes, you can prepare the chicken in advance and store it in the fridge. Just warm it up before serving.
What if I want a vegetarian option?
You can replace the chicken with chickpeas or tempeh, sautéing them with buffalo sauce for a plant-based twist.
How spicy are these tacos?
The spice level depends on the type of buffalo sauce you choose. Feel free to adjust the amount to suit your taste.
Can I freeze the chicken?
Absolutely! Just ensure it’s well-sealed in a freezer-safe container. Thaw overnight in the refrigerator before reheating.
